Output 54c98aff3a31294fa8048644e0cfc17e760d50e9084a262b32181a38f495af43:1

value
805847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9d5e5bf3b7d01bf66f8d26725e69af9db7a53d4 OP_EQUAL
address
3MYpo2UdoHNMMVwXWzjSi3fxbtXo7nG9Qs
transaction
54c98aff3a31294fa8048644e0cfc17e760d50e9084a262b32181a38f495af43
confirmations
163540
spent
true